As long as the Samsung washer and the LG *washer* (the one that coordinates with the dryer you’d like to buy) have the same dimensions on top from side to side in the back & near the front, it will work fine. (Depth won’t matter as the stacking kit lip only goes over the back side and screws into the back of the washer. The rest of the rails (besides the back lip) sit flat on top so it can be deeper or even ‘slightly’ shorter as the rails do not come all the way to the front of the washer. Be sure to buy the *LG* stacking kit meant for your dryer (not a Samsung one) so the feet of your dryer sit properly in the grooves where they are meant to be secured. The stacking kit has adhesive to hold it to the washer plus screws. (They come with the stacking kit). You will likely have to drill your own holes in the back of the washer because they probably won’t align with the Samsung holes, but just use a sheet metal drill bit a little smaller than the screws so they grasp securely.
